Output 868398b50429d7e848b6138ec67ad4347619f6dcb5d5bada7c4a5806bcb8621e:1

value
24740432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7e678e83697f9e526a29335109043cbc861f35c OP_EQUALVERIFY OP_CHECKSIG
address
1Pbmzsuso7WKbVfHiGfE4a7zDToTvvjYF7
transaction
868398b50429d7e848b6138ec67ad4347619f6dcb5d5bada7c4a5806bcb8621e
spent
true